An intelligent baby monitoring system based on Raspberry PI, IoT sensors and convolutional neural network

Abstract

Taking care of a baby is a challenging task for working parents. In this paper, we present an intelligent baby monitoring system that allows parents to check on their baby remotely and in real time. The proposed system is based on the “Raspberry Pi 3 B +” card, a Pi camera, a sound and temperature sensors. To be more efficient, this system uses a convolutional neural network to identify and interpret the baby status in his cradle. The implementation and the experimental results of the proposed system demonstrate its efficiency and accuracy and how it can greatly help parents to take care of their baby.
